CNC Operators work with CNC machines such as drills, lathes, mills, presses and others that form metals and plastics into completed parts or workpieces. Operators learn work instructions, load the machine with materials or workpieces, begin the machine and monitor its operations to ensure it's performing properly. They unload the finished part/workpiece from the machine and inspect the merchandise to ensure it complies with all quality requirements and technical specs. Operators might deburr and/or polish completed parts/workpieces and maintain a clear, well-organized workstation. As control methods have developed, the degree of operator intervention required through the machining process has decreased.
